Aims and Scope

Computational Engineering and Technology Innovations (CETI) is dedicated to publishing high-quality, peer-reviewed research that advances the fields of computational engineering and technological innovations. The journal serves as a forum for the dissemination of cutting-edge developments, methodologies, and applications that address complex engineering challenges through computational techniques and innovative technologies.

Aims

  • Advance Knowledge: CETI aims to advance the theoretical and practical knowledge in computational engineering and technological innovations by publishing original research, comprehensive reviews, and insightful case studies.
  • Promote Interdisciplinary Collaboration: The journal fosters interdisciplinary collaboration by bringing together researchers, practitioners, and scholars from diverse fields to address complex problems that require innovative computational and technological solutions.
  • Encourage Innovation: CETI seeks to promote the development and application of innovative technologies and computational methods that have the potential to transform engineering practices and solve real-world problems.
  • Facilitate Knowledge Exchange: The journal provides a platform for the exchange of ideas, methodologies, and findings among the global research community, enhancing the impact of computational engineering and technology innovations.
